#e10638 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#e10638 is composed of 88.2% red, 2.4% green and 22%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 97.3% magenta, 75.1% yellow and 11.8% black. It has a hue angle of 346.3 degrees, a saturation of 94.8% and a lightness of 45.3%. #e10638 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ff0c70 with #c30000. Closest websafe color is: #cc0033.

#e10638 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#e10638 has RGB values of R:225, G:6, B:56 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.97, Y:0.75, K:0.12. Its decimal value is 14747192.

Shades and Tints of #e10638
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0f0004 is the darkest color, while #fffbfc is the lightest one.

Tones of #e10638
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#767172 is the less saturated color, while #e10638 is the most saturated one.
